**Masterclass Certificate in Water Rights Strategic Planning:** - **Water Rights Analyst:** This role involves examining and interpreting data to determine the best strategies for water rights management. With a 40% share in the job market, this position offers a salary range of £28,000 - £45,000 per year. Key skills required include data analysis, water resource management, and regulatory compliance. - **Water Policy Consultant:** Representing a 30% share in the job market, water policy consultants work with government agencies, non-profits, and private companies to develop policies and regulations for water rights management. The average salary for this role is £40,000 - £70,000 per year. Key skills required include policy analysis, stakeholder engagement, and strategic planning. - **Hydrologist:** With a 20% share in the job market, hydrologists study the distribution, circulation, and properties of water on and beneath the Earth's surface. The average salary for this role is £25,000 - £50,000 per year. Key skills required include data analysis, geographic information systems (GIS), and environmental science. - **Water Resource Engineer:** Representing a 10% share in the job market, water resource engineers design and implement systems to manage water resources, including irrigation, drainage, and flood control. The average salary for this role is £35,000 - £60,000 per year. Key skills required include engineering design, project management, and water resource management.
